Signs of kidney failure

Many times the symptoms of kidney failure seem so common that people do not pay attention to them. Initially, the symptoms of kidney failure are so light that people ignore them. But if there is a change in your way of urinating, changes the color of urine or blood comes in the urine, then it can be a sign of kidney disease.

Symptoms of kidney failure

Symptoms of kidney failure include feeling too much fatigue and weakness in the body. Swelling in the feet of such people increases. Changes in urine also appear. If these symptoms appear, consult a doctor immediately.

How to keep your kidneys healthy?

To keep your kidney healthy, it is necessary for everyone to adopt a healthy lifestyle. You should make a habit of drinking regular exercise, balanced diet, low salt, less sugar and plenty of water. Regular examination of blood pressure and blood sugar levels is necessary, as they increase the risk of kidney disease.

What are bad habits for the kidneys?

In addition to lifestyle changes, there are many ways to keep the kidney safe. The most effective way to do this is to quit smoking. Smoking not only damages the lungs, but also affects the functioning of the kidney. Excessive alcohol consumption should be avoided. This can cause high blood pressure and other problems. Excess salt and sugar intake is not good for the kidney.
